
【计】 functional verification test
功能验证测试(Functional Verification Testing,FVT)是电子工程与软件开发领域的核心概念,指通过系统化方法确认产品或系统是否满足预设功能需求的过程。其英文对应词为"Functional Verification Testing",缩写为FVT。以下从五个维度解析其内涵:
定义与目的
功能验证测试以需求文档为基础,通过模拟真实使用场景,验证软硬件系统是否严格符合设计规范。该过程旨在发现逻辑错误、接口兼容性问题及边界条件漏洞,例如芯片设计中寄存器传输级(RTL)代码的时序验证。国家标准GB/T 11457-2006《软件工程术语》将此类测试归类为确认测试范畴。
方法论特征
典型方法包含黑盒测试(基于输入输出验证)和白盒测试(代码级覆盖率分析)。汽车电子领域常采用ISO 26262标准规定的故障注入测试,通过人为引入错误验证系统容错机制。航空航天领域则依据DO-178C标准实施需求追溯性验证。
行业应用差异
技术演进趋势
基于UVM(Universal Verification Methodology)的验证框架已成为芯片设计主流,该方法通过可重用验证组件提升测试效率。云计算领域则发展出混沌工程(Chaos Engineering),主动破坏系统组件以验证弹性功能。
验证有效性评估
采用覆盖率驱动验证(Coverage-Driven Verification)量化测试完整性,包括代码覆盖率、功能覆盖率与断言覆盖率三类指标。国际自动机工程师学会(SAE International)建议核心模块应达到99%以上的条件覆盖率。
功能验证测试(Functional Verification Testing)是软件测试领域中的一个关键环节,主要用于验证系统或软件是否按照需求规格说明书中的功能要求正确实现。以下是详细解释:
功能验证测试的核心目标是确认软件的功能是否符合预期设计。它聚焦于检查每个功能模块是否在特定输入下产生正确的输出或行为,而非性能、安全等其他非功能性属性。
若需进一步了解具体案例或工具实践,可提供更多上下文以深入探讨。
哀怨的本钴胺边际贡献率扁桃体刀别赫捷列夫氏层伯纳特氏柯克斯氏体侧电路成排夹心轴短脚的非尼拉敏辐射散射估定保险费海马后的环路转接器交运价格机械摩擦康丝碱两导体间的电容门阵列钠引发聚合作用内藏程序气体张力测量法企业信托人工炉乳比重计三重结构记录酸硷代谢甜味沉淀同原的投资价值